On huge GPU clusters running inferencing the utilization of GPUs is key.

Imagine you have 1 million GPUs and you have 99% utilization of theoretical performance in the system with inferencing. That would mean 10k of GPUs are basically idle and draw power. You could now try to identify which ones are idle but you won't find them because utilization is a dynamic process so while all GPUs are under load not all are running 100% performance beause of interconnects and networking not providing data fast enough so your whole network becomes a bottleneck.

So what you need is a very smart routing process of computation requirements on the whole cluster. This is pure SW issue and not HW issue. This is the SW Nvidia has been working on for years and where AMD is years behing.

This is also why Jensen is absolutely right to say that competitors can offer their chips for free because Nvidia's key in TCO performance is the idea of one giant GPU so SW and networking allowing for highest utilization of a data center. You can't build a GPU the size of 1 million GPUs so you have to think of the utilization problem of a network of GPUs.

In the real world utilization rates are way below 100% so every % better of utilization is way more worth than the price of single GPUs. The idea here is that the company providing 2-3x higher utilization can easily ask for like 5x higher pricing per chip and will still deliver a better TCO.

AWS for Amazon was a logical step because who is AWS largest customer? Amazon of course.

If you build large eCommerce like Amazon then of course you need huge IT infrastructure for it. Amazon was kind of forced to build the IT infrastructure and in that process Bezos saw another business opportunity because not every smaller company can easily build large IT infrastructure but many companies need it. And just as AWS built "SW services" for Amazon eCommerce it also became the foundation of the cloud business.

You can't say that in general because it also depends on the moat.

Apple has 75% profitshare in the smartphone market not because they have the best smartphone but because they sell iOS. This is why Apple can charge much higher margins on iPhones then any other smartphone competitor. Competitors use Android and are basically exchangable so their HW is commodity more or less and margins are much lower.

The same will happen with Nvidia. Nvidia will offer complete data center solutions and many other SW/HW solutions for AI and accelerated computing and will charge high margins for that. HW sellers like AMD will sell only chips which will compete with commodity ASICs.
